Clybl - citrate lyase beta like Gene
Also Known as Clb; 0610033J05Rik; 2310014M14Rik
生物種: Mus musculus
Summary
Enables (S)-citramalyl-CoA lyase activity. Involved in positive regulation of cobalamin metabolic process. Located in mitochondrion. Is expressed in several structures, including alimentary system; genitourinary system; integumental system; nervous system; and sensory organ. Orthologous to human CLYBL (citramalyl-CoA lyase).
